引言
可编程逻辑控制器(PLC)作为一种广泛应用于工业自动化领域的控制器,其输出扩展功能对于提高系统性能和扩展应用范围具有重要意义。本文将深入探讨PLC输出扩展的原理、方法以及在实际应用中的优势。
PLC输出扩展的原理
PLC输出扩展主要是通过以下几种方式实现的:
- 硬件扩展:通过增加输出模块或使用具有更多输出端口的PLC来实现。
- 软件扩展:通过编程方式模拟输出信号,实现输出扩展。
- 网络扩展:利用现场总线或以太网等通信技术,将多个PLC的输出信号进行整合。
硬件扩展
1. 增加输出模块
增加输出模块是PLC输出扩展最常见的方式。以下是一些常见类型:
- 继电器输出模块:适用于开关量大、电压电流要求较高的场合。
- 晶体管输出模块:适用于开关量小、电压电流要求较低的场合。
- 模拟输出模块:适用于需要模拟信号输出的场合。
2. 使用具有更多输出端口的PLC
选择具有更多输出端口的PLC可以直接提高系统的输出能力。在选择PLC时,需要考虑以下因素:
- 输出端口类型:继电器输出、晶体管输出、模拟输出等。
- 输出端口数量:根据实际需求选择合适的输出端口数量。
- 输出端口特性:如电压、电流、频率等。
软件扩展
软件扩展主要是通过编程方式模拟输出信号,实现输出扩展。以下是一些常见方法:
- 使用位操作:通过位操作实现对单个输出端口的控制。
- 使用定时器/计数器:通过定时器/计数器实现对多个输出端口的控制。
- 使用子程序:通过调用子程序实现对输出信号的控制。
网络扩展
网络扩展是利用现场总线或以太网等通信技术,将多个PLC的输出信号进行整合。以下是一些常见方式:
- 现场总线扩展:通过现场总线连接多个PLC,实现输出信号的共享。
- 以太网扩展:通过以太网连接多个PLC,实现输出信号的共享。
实际应用中的优势
- 提高系统性能:通过输出扩展,可以提高系统的响应速度和输出能力。
- 降低成本:通过输出扩展,可以减少硬件设备的投入。
- 提高可靠性:通过输出扩展,可以降低系统故障率。
应用案例
以下是一个使用PLC输出扩展的实际案例:
案例背景
某工厂需要对生产线上的多个设备进行控制,由于设备数量较多,原有的PLC输出端口数量不足。
解决方案
- 增加一个继电器输出模块,用于控制设备。
- 编写程序,通过位操作实现对继电器输出模块的控制。
- 使用以太网连接多个PLC,实现输出信号的共享。
效果
通过输出扩展,成功实现了对多个设备的控制,提高了生产效率。
总结
PLC输出扩展是提高系统性能、降低成本、提高可靠性的有效手段。在实际应用中,应根据具体需求选择合适的扩展方式,以实现最佳效果。
